Route: Dorgali - Urzulei: Gorropu gorge

There and back walk between Ponte sa Brava and the Gola su Gorropu. This gorge is one of the deepest canyons in Europe.

stage 1 - forth (6 km 579)

You walk from the parking lot Sa Barva on a wide path along the river Flumineddu. You continue to follow the path until the Gola su Gorropu. You descend steeply to the gorge. At the bottom you buy a ticket, so that you can enter the impressive canyon further. You continue into the Gola su Gorropu. You climb through narrow passages and over large stones.

stage 2 - back (6 km 579)

You climb back up out of the gorge and then walk back the same way.
